Show patches with: Submitter = Oleksandr Andrushchenko       |    Archived = No       |   135 patches
« 1 2 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
vpci: introduce per-domain lock to protect vpci structure vpci: introduce per-domain lock to protect vpci structure - - - --- 2022-02-09 Oleksandr Andrushchenko Superseded
tools: remove xenstore entries on vchan server closure tools: remove xenstore entries on vchan server closure - - - --- 2021-12-10 Oleksandr Andrushchenko Superseded
xen/gntdev: fix unmap notification order xen/gntdev: fix unmap notification order - 1 - --- 2021-12-10 Oleksandr Andrushchenko Accepted
[v7,7/7] xen/arm: do not use void pointer in pci_host_common_probe PCI devices passthrough on Arm, part 2 1 1 1 --- 2021-11-24 Oleksandr Andrushchenko Superseded
[v7,6/7] xen/arm: process pending vPCI map/unmap operations PCI devices passthrough on Arm, part 2 1 3 1 --- 2021-11-24 Oleksandr Andrushchenko Superseded
[v7,5/7] xen/arm: do not map PCI ECAM and MMIO space to Domain-0's p2m PCI devices passthrough on Arm, part 2 - 1 - --- 2021-11-24 Oleksandr Andrushchenko Superseded
[v7,4/7] xen/arm: account IO handler for emulated PCI host bridge PCI devices passthrough on Arm, part 2 1 - - --- 2021-11-24 Oleksandr Andrushchenko Superseded
[v7,3/7] xen/arm: setup MMIO range trap handlers for hardware domain PCI devices passthrough on Arm, part 2 - - - --- 2021-11-24 Oleksandr Andrushchenko Superseded
[v7,2/7] xen/arm: add pci-domain for disabled devices PCI devices passthrough on Arm, part 2 1 1 1 --- 2021-11-24 Oleksandr Andrushchenko Superseded
[v7,1/7] xen/arm: rename DEVICE_PCI to DEVICE_PCI_HOSTBRIDGE PCI devices passthrough on Arm, part 2 - 4 1 --- 2021-11-24 Oleksandr Andrushchenko Superseded
[v4,11/11] xen/arm: translate virtual PCI bus topology for guests P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v4,10/11] vpci: add initial support for virtual PCI bus topology P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v4,09/11] vpci/header: reset the command register when adding devices P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v4,08/11] vpci/header: emulate PCI_COMMAND register for guests P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v4,07/11] vpci/header: program p2m with guest BAR view P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v4,06/11] vpci/header: handle p2m range sets per BAR P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v4,05/11] vpci/header: implement guest BAR register handlers P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v4,04/11] vpci: add hooks for PCI device assign/de-assign P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v4,03/11] vpci: make vpci registers removal a dedicated function P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v4,02/11] vpci: cancel pending map/unmap on vpci removal P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v4,01/11] vpci: fix function attributes for vpci_process_pending PCI devices passthrough on Arm, part 3 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v6,7/7] xen/arm: do not use void pointer in pci_host_common_probe PCI devices passthrough on Arm, part 2 1 1 1 --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v6,6/7] xen/arm: process pending vPCI map/unmap operations PCI devices passthrough on Arm, part 2 1 1 -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v6,5/7] xen/arm: do not map IRQs and memory for disabled devices PCI devices passthrough on Arm, part 2 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v6,4/7] xen/arm: do not map PCI ECAM and MMIO space to Domain-0's p2m PCI devices passthrough on Arm, part 2 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v6,3/7] xen/arm: setup MMIO range trap handlers for hardware domain PCI devices passthrough on Arm, part 2 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v6,2/7] xen/arm: add pci-domain for disabled devices PCI devices passthrough on Arm, part 2 - - -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[v6,1/7] xen/arm: rename DEVICE_PCI to DEVICE_PCI_HOSTBRIDGE PCI devices passthrough on Arm, part 2 - 1 - --- 2021-11-05 Oleksandr Andrushchenko Superseded
[RESEND,v6] xen-pciback: allow compiling on other archs than x86 [RESEND,v6] xen-pciback: allow compiling on other archs than x86 - 2 - --- 2021-10-28 Oleksandr Andrushchenko Accepted
xen-pciback: allow compiling on other archs than x86 xen-pciback: allow compiling on other archs than x86 - 2 - --- 2021-10-28 Oleksandr Andrushchenko Superseded
xen/arm: fix SBDF calculation for vPCI MMIO handlers xen/arm: fix SBDF calculation for vPCI MMIO handlers - - - --- 2021-10-27 Oleksandr Andrushchenko Superseded
[v5,10/10] xen/arm: Process pending vPCI map/unmap operations PCI devices passthrough on Arm, part 2 1 2 1 --- 2021-10-08 Oleksandr Andrushchenko Superseded
[v5,09/10] xen/arm: Do not map PCI ECAM and MMIO space to Domain-0's p2m PCI devices passthrough on Arm, part 2 - 1 - --- 2021-10-08 Oleksandr Andrushchenko Superseded
[v5,08/10] xen/arm: Setup MMIO range trap handlers for hardware domain P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-08 Oleksandr Andrushchenko Superseded
[v5,07/10] libxl: Only map legacy PCI IRQs if they are supported PCI devices passthrough on Arm, part 2 1 2 1 --- 2021-10-08 Oleksandr Andrushchenko Superseded
[v5,06/10] libxl: Allow removing PCI devices for all types of domains PCI devices passthrough on Arm, part 2 2 1 1 --- 2021-10-08 Oleksandr Andrushchenko Superseded
[v5,05/10] xen/domain: Call pci_release_devices() when releasing domain resources P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-08 Oleksandr Andrushchenko Superseded
[v5,04/10] xen/arm: Mark device as PCI while creating one PCI devices passthrough on Arm, part 2 1 1 1 --- 2021-10-08 Oleksandr Andrushchenko Superseded
[v5,03/10] xen/device-tree: Make dt_find_node_by_phandle global P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-08 Oleksandr Andrushchenko Superseded
[v5,02/10] xen/arm: Introduce pci_find_host_bridge_node helper P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-08 Oleksandr Andrushchenko Superseded
[v5,01/10] xen/arm: Add new device type for PCI P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-08 Oleksandr Andrushchenko Superseded
[v4,11/11] xen/arm: Process pending vPCI map/unmap operations PCI devices passthrough on Arm, part 2 1 2 1 --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v4,10/11] xen/arm: Do not map PCI ECAM and MMIO space to Domain-0's p2m PCI devices passthrough on Arm, part 2 - - - --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v4,09/11] xen/arm: Setup MMIO range trap handlers for hardware domain P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v4,08/11] libxl: Only map legacy PCI IRQs if they are supported P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v4,07/11] libxl: Allow removing PCI devices for all types of domains PCI devices passthrough on Arm, part 2 1 1 1 --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v4,06/11] xen/domain: Call pci_release_devices() when releasing domain resources P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v4,05/11] xen/arm: Mark device as PCI while creating one PCI devices passthrough on Arm, part 2 1 1 1 --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v4,04/11] xen/device-tree: Make dt_find_node_by_phandle global P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v4,03/11] xen/arm: Introduce pci_find_host_bridge_node helper P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v4,02/11] xen/arm: Add new device type for PCI PCI devices passthrough on Arm, part 2 - 2 1 --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v4,01/11] xen/arm: Fix dev_is_dt macro definition PCI devices passthrough on Arm, part 2 - 2 - --- 2021-10-04 Oleksandr Andrushchenko Superseded
[v3,11/11] xen/arm: Translate virtual PCI bus topology for guests PCI devices passthrough on Arm, part 3 - - -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,10/11] vpci: Add initial support for virtual PCI bus topology PCI devices passthrough on Arm, part 3 - - -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,09/11] vpci/header: Reset the command register when adding devices PCI devices passthrough on Arm, part 3 - 1 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,08/11] vpci/header: Emulate PCI_COMMAND register for guests PCI devices passthrough on Arm, part 3 - 1 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,07/11] vpci/header: program p2m with guest BAR view PCI devices passthrough on Arm, part 3 - - -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,06/11] vpci/header: Handle p2m range sets per BAR PCI devices passthrough on Arm, part 3 - - -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,05/11] vpci/header: Implement guest BAR register handlers PCI devices passthrough on Arm, part 3 - 2 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,04/11] vpci/header: Add and remove register handlers dynamically PCI devices passthrough on Arm, part 3 - - -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,03/11] vpci/header: Move register assignments from init_bars PCI devices passthrough on Arm, part 3 - - -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,02/11] vpci: Add hooks for PCI device assign/de-assign PCI devices passthrough on Arm, part 3 - - -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,01/11] vpci: Make vpci registers removal a dedicated function PCI devices passthrough on Arm, part 3 - 1 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,11/11] xen/arm: Process pending vPCI map/unmap operations PCI devices passthrough on Arm, part 2 1 1 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,10/11] xen/arm: Do not map PCI ECAM and MMIO space to Domain-0's p2m PCI devices passthrough on Arm, part 2 - - -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,09/11] xen/arm: Setup MMIO range trap handlers for hardware domain P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,08/11] libxl: Only map legacy PCI IRQs if they are supported P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,07/11] libxl: Allow removing PCI devices for all types of domains PCI devices passthrough on Arm, part 2 1 - -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,06/11] xen/domain: Call pci_release_devices() when releasing domain resources P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,05/11] xen/arm: Mark device as PCI while creating one PCI devices passthrough on Arm, part 2 1 - -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,04/11] xen/device-tree: Make dt_find_node_by_phandle global P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,03/11] xen/arm: Introduce pci_find_host_bridge_node helper P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,02/11] xen/arm: Add new device type for PCI P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v3,01/11] xen/arm: Fix dev_is_dt macro definition PCI devices passthrough on Arm, part 2 - 2 - --- 2021-09-30 Oleksandr Andrushchenko Superseded
[v5] xen-pciback: allow compiling on other archs than x86 [v5] xen-pciback: allow compiling on other archs than x86 - 2 - --- 2021-09-28 Oleksandr Andrushchenko Superseded
[v2,11/11] xen/arm: Translate virtual PCI bus topology for guests PCI devices passthrough on Arm, part 3 -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,10/11] vpci: Add initial support for virtual PCI bus topology PCI devices passthrough on Arm, part 3 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,09/11] vpci/header: Reset the command register when adding devices PCI devices passthrough on Arm, part 3 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,08/11] vpci/header: Emulate PCI_COMMAND register for guests PCI devices passthrough on Arm, part 3 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,07/11] vpci/header: program p2m with guest BAR view PCI devices passthrough on Arm, part 3 -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,06/11] vpci/header: Handle p2m range sets per BAR PCI devices passthrough on Arm, part 3 -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,05/11] vpci/header: Implement guest BAR register handlers PCI devices passthrough on Arm, part 3 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,04/11] vpci/header: Add and remove register handlers dynamically PCI devices passthrough on Arm, part 3 -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,03/11] vpci/header: Move register assignments from init_bars PCI devices passthrough on Arm, part 3 -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,02/11] vpci: Add hooks for PCI device assign/de-assign PCI devices passthrough on Arm, part 3 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,01/11] vpci: Make vpci registers removal a dedicated function PCI devices passthrough on Arm, part 3 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,11/11] xen/arm: Process pending vPCI map/unmap operations PCI devices passthrough on Arm, part 2 -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,10/11] xen/arm: Do not map PCI ECAM and MMIO space to Domain-0's p2m PCI devices passthrough on Arm, part 2 -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,09/11] xen/arm: Setup MMIO range trap handlers for hardware domain PCI devices passthrough on Arm, part 2 -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,08/11] libxl: Only map legacy PCI IRQs if they are supported PCI devices passthrough on Arm, part 2 -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,07/11] libxl: Allow removing PCI devices for all types of domains PCI devices passthrough on Arm, part 2 -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,06/11] xen/domain: Call pci_release_devices() when releasing domain resources P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,05/11] xen/arm: Mark device as PCI while creating one P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,04/11] xen/device-tree: Make dt_find_node_by_phandle global P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,03/11] xen/arm: Introduce pci_find_host_bridge_node helper P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,02/11] xen/arm: Add new device type for PCI PCI devices passthrough on Arm, part 2 - 1 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v2,01/11] xen/arm: Fix dev_is_dt macro definition PCI devices passthrough on Arm, part 2 - 2 -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v3,2/2] xen-pciback: allow compiling on other archs than x86 [v3,1/2] xen-pciback: prepare for the split for stub and PV -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[v3,1/2] xen-pciback: prepare for the split for stub and PV [v3,1/2] xen-pciback: prepare for the split for stub and PV - - - --- 2021-09-23 Oleksandr Andrushchenko Superseded
[2/2] xen-pciback: prepare for the split for stub and PV [1/2] xen-pciback: allow compiling on other archs than x86 - - - --- 2021-09-22 Oleksandr Andrushchenko Superseded
« 1 2 »